Polski

Dowiedz się, jak optymalizować obrazy i wideo pod kątem globalnej wydajności, dostępności i zaangażowania użytkowników. Opanuj techniki kompresji, formatów, responsywnego projektowania i międzynarodowego SEO.

Zarządzanie mediami: Optymalizacja obrazów i wideo dla globalnej publiczności

W dzisiejszym cyfrowym świecie obrazy i wideo są niezbędne do angażowania odbiorców i skutecznego przekazywania informacji. Jednak niezoptymalizowane media mogą znacząco wpłynąć na wydajność witryny, doświadczenia użytkowników, a nawet rankingi w wyszukiwarkach. Ten kompleksowy przewodnik omawia kluczowe aspekty optymalizacji obrazów i wideo dostosowane do globalnej publiczności, zapewniając, że Twoje treści ładują się szybko, świetnie wyglądają na każdym urządzeniu i docierają do zróżnicowanej międzynarodowej widowni.

Dlaczego optymalizacja mediów jest ważna?

Techniki optymalizacji obrazów

1. Wybór odpowiedniego formatu obrazu

Wybór odpowiedniego formatu obrazu ma kluczowe znaczenie dla zrównoważenia jakości obrazu i rozmiaru pliku. Oto zestawienie popularnych formatów obrazów:

Przykład: Jeśli używasz fotografii na swojej stronie internetowej, JPEG lub WebP są generalnie dobrym wyborem. Dla logo lub ikon z przezroczystością bardziej odpowiednie będą PNG lub WebP. Rozważ AVIF dla maksymalnej kompresji i jakości, ale upewnij się co do kompatybilności przeglądarek.

2. Kompresja obrazów

Kompresja zmniejsza rozmiar pliku obrazów bez znaczącego wpływu na jakość wizualną. Istnieją dwa główne rodzaje kompresji:

Narzędzia do kompresji obrazów:

Przykład: Przed przesłaniem obrazów na swoją stronę internetową, przepuść je przez narzędzie do kompresji, aby zmniejszyć ich rozmiary. Eksperymentuj z różnymi poziomami kompresji, aby znaleźć optymalną równowagę między rozmiarem pliku a jakością obrazu.

3. Zmiana rozmiaru obrazów

Wyświetlanie obrazów w zamierzonym rozmiarze ma kluczowe znaczenie dla optymalizacji wydajności sieci. Przesyłanie obrazów, które są znacznie większe niż to konieczne, marnuje transfer i spowalnia czas ładowania strony.

Obrazy responsywne: Użyj elementu <picture> lub atrybutu srcset znacznika <img>, aby serwować różne rozmiary obrazów w zależności od urządzenia użytkownika i rozmiaru ekranu. Zapewnia to, że użytkownicy na urządzeniach mobilnych otrzymują mniejsze obrazy, podczas gdy użytkownicy na komputerach stacjonarnych otrzymują większe obrazy o wyższej rozdzielczości.

Przykład: Zamiast przesyłać obraz o wymiarach 2000x1500 pikseli na swoją stronę i wyświetlać go w rozmiarze 500x375 pikseli, zmień rozmiar obrazu na 500x375 pikseli przed jego przesłaniem. Użyj obrazów responsywnych, aby serwować różne rozmiary dla różnych rozdzielczości ekranu.

4. Optymalizacja metadanych obrazu

Metadane dostarczają informacji o obrazie, takich jak jego autor, data utworzenia i opis. Optymalizacja metadanych obrazu może poprawić SEO i dostępność.

Przykład: Przesyłając obraz Wieży Eiffla, użyj tekstu alternatywnego, takiego jak "Wieża Eiffla w Paryżu, Francja" i nazwy pliku "wieza-eiffla-paryz.jpg".

5. Leniwe ładowanie obrazów (Lazy Loading)

Leniwe ładowanie to technika, która opóźnia ładowanie obrazów do momentu, gdy staną się widoczne w oknie przeglądarki użytkownika. Może to znacznie poprawić początkowy czas ładowania strony, zwłaszcza w przypadku stron z dużą liczbą obrazów.

Implementacja: Możesz zaimplementować leniwe ładowanie za pomocą JavaScriptu lub wykorzystując natywne możliwości przeglądarki z atrybutem loading="lazy" na znaczniku <img>.

Przykład: Dodaj atrybut loading="lazy" do swoich znaczników obrazów, aby włączyć natywne leniwe ładowanie. Dla starszych przeglądarek, które nie obsługują natywnego leniwego ładowania, użyj biblioteki JavaScript, takiej jak lazysizes.

6. Sieci dostarczania treści (CDN)

CDN to sieć serwerów rozmieszczonych na całym świecie, która przechowuje i dostarcza treści użytkownikom w oparciu o ich lokalizację geograficzną. Korzystanie z CDN może znacznie poprawić wydajność witryny poprzez zmniejszenie opóźnień i zapewnienie, że użytkownicy otrzymują treści z serwera, który jest fizycznie blisko nich.

Korzyści z używania CDN:

Przykład: Rozważ użycie CDN, takiego jak Cloudflare, Akamai lub Amazon CloudFront, aby dostarczać swoje obrazy i inne zasoby statyczne użytkownikom na całym świecie.

Techniki optymalizacji wideo

1. Wybór odpowiedniego formatu wideo

Wybór odpowiedniego formatu wideo jest kluczowy dla zapewnienia kompatybilności na różnych urządzeniach i w różnych przeglądarkach. Oto zestawienie popularnych formatów wideo:

Przykład: Użyj MP4 jako swojego głównego formatu wideo dla maksymalnej kompatybilności. Rozważ dostarczenie WebM jako alternatywy dla przeglądarek, które go obsługują.

2. Kompresja wideo

Kompresja zmniejsza rozmiar pliku wideo bez znaczącego wpływu na jakość wizualną. Kompresja wideo polega na dostosowaniu różnych parametrów, takich jak bitrate, liczba klatek na sekundę i rozdzielczość.

Narzędzia do kompresji wideo:

Przykład: Użyj HandBrake do kompresji swoich filmów przed ich przesłaniem na stronę internetową. Eksperymentuj z różnymi ustawieniami bitrate'u, aby znaleźć optymalną równowagę między rozmiarem pliku a jakością wideo. Bitrate w zakresie 2-5 Mb/s jest zazwyczaj wystarczający dla filmów 1080p.

3. Adaptacyjny streaming bitrate'u (ABS)

Adaptacyjny streaming bitrate'u (ABS) to technika, która dostarcza różne wersje wideo o zmiennym bitrate, pozwalając odtwarzaczowi wideo automatycznie przełączać się między nimi w zależności od prędkości połączenia internetowego użytkownika. Zapewnia to płynne odtwarzanie, nawet dla użytkowników z wolnym połączeniem internetowym.

Implementacja: ABS wymaga zakodowania wideo w wielu wersjach z różnymi bitrate'ami i utworzenia pliku manifestu, który opisuje dostępne wersje. Odtwarzacze wideo takie jak Video.js i JW Player obsługują ABS.

Przykład: Zakoduj swoje filmy w wielu wersjach z bitrate'ami od 500 Kb/s do 5 Mb/s. Użyj odtwarzacza wideo, który obsługuje ABS, aby automatycznie przełączać się między wersjami w zależności od prędkości połączenia internetowego użytkownika.

4. Platformy do hostingu wideo

Zamiast hostować filmy bezpośrednio na swojej stronie internetowej, rozważ użycie platformy do hostingu wideo, takiej jak YouTube, Vimeo lub Wistia. Platformy te oferują kilka zalet:

Przykład: Prześlij swoje filmy na YouTube lub Vimeo i osadź je na swojej stronie internetowej. Zmniejszy to koszty transferu i poprawi wydajność odtwarzania wideo.

5. Optymalizacja metadanych wideo

Podobnie jak w przypadku obrazów, optymalizacja metadanych wideo może poprawić SEO i dostępność.

Przykład: Przesyłając wideo o Wielkim Murze Chińskim, użyj tytułu takiego jak "Wielki Mur Chiński: Kompleksowy przewodnik", szczegółowego opisu i odpowiednich tagów, takich jak "Wielki Mur", "Chiny" i "Podróże". Dodaj napisy i atrakcyjną miniaturkę, aby zmaksymalizować oglądalność.

6. Leniwe ładowanie wideo (Lazy Loading)

Leniwe ładowanie można również zastosować do wideo, aby poprawić początkowy czas ładowania strony. Opóźnia to ładowanie odtwarzacza wideo do momentu, aż użytkownik przewinie do jego lokalizacji na stronie.

Implementacja: Zaimplementuj leniwe ładowanie dla wideo za pomocą JavaScriptu lub wykorzystując natywne leniwe ładowanie przeglądarki z atrybutem loading="lazy" (chociaż wsparcie może być ograniczone dla ramek iframe zawierających osadzone wideo). Rozważ użycie biblioteki specjalnie zaprojektowanej do leniwego ładowania ramek iframe.

Przykład: Użyj biblioteki JavaScript do leniwego ładowania osadzonych filmów na swojej stronie internetowej, poprawiając początkowy czas ładowania strony.

Kwestie do rozważenia dla globalnej publiczności

Optymalizując media dla globalnej publiczności, należy wziąć pod uwagę następujące czynniki:

Narzędzia i zasoby

Podsumowanie

Optymalizacja obrazów i filmów jest niezbędna do zapewnienia szybkiego, dostępnego i angażującego doświadczenia użytkownika dla globalnej publiczności. Stosując techniki przedstawione w tym przewodniku, możesz znacznie poprawić wydajność swojej witryny, pozycje w SEO i zadowolenie użytkowników. Pamiętaj, aby priorytetowo traktować doświadczenia użytkownika, brać pod uwagę wrażliwość kulturową i dostosowywać strategie optymalizacji do potrzeb zróżnicowanej międzynarodowej publiczności. Ciągle monitoruj wydajność swojej witryny i wprowadzaj niezbędne korekty, aby zapewnić optymalne wyniki.